- blender-ogrexml-1.9: Blender Exporter for OGRE
OGRE (Object-Oriented Graphics Rendering Engine) is a scene-oriented, flexible
3D engine written in C++ designed to make it easier and more intuitive for
developers to produce applications utilising hardware-accelerated 3D
graphics. The class library abstracts all the details of using the underlying
system libraries like Direct3D and OpenGL and provides an interface based on
world objects and other intuitive classes.
.
This package contains the Blender exporter for OGRE.
